Hyperbrowser shipped a Claude Code harness, InsForge showed a Fable run drop from 5.5M to 2.3M tokens, and Higgsfield published new MCP workflows. These tools add reusable harness, context, and interface layers around Fable for more controlled runs.
Hyperbrowser launched AgentRank, an open-source tool that runs Claude, GPT, and Gemini agents against a site to show where they get stuck. It matters because teams can turn agent website compatibility into a repeatable eval instead of an anecdotal demo.
Independent developers released browser-control MCP tooling, repo-context graphing and packaging utilities, and token-compression helpers for coding agents. The cluster matters because agent workflows are now adding browser control, context packing, and cost controls as external infrastructure instead of waiting on raw model upgrades alone.
Hyperbrowser shipped a CLI that exposes sandbox lifecycle, web fetch/search/crawl, and snapshotting from the terminal. The tool matters because it turns browser automation and forkable state into shell primitives for agent workflows.
